The overview below groups typical Pavement Leveling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Ashville, OH.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Per Square Foot Cost - Pavement leveling services typically range from $1 to $3 per square foot, depending on the extent of the unevenness. For example, a driveway of 500 square feet might cost between $500 and $1,500. Costs can vary based on local labor rates and material requirements.
Flat Rate Pricing - Some providers offer flat rates for specific projects, such as driveway or parking lot leveling, which can range from $1,000 to $5,000. Larger or more complex projects tend to be on the higher end of this range.
Material and Equipment Fees - Additional costs for materials or specialized equipment may add $200 to $1,000 to the overall price. These fees depend on the severity of the pavement issues and the methods used to correct them.
Project Complexity Factors - The overall cost can vary based on factors like pavement size, condition, and access, with typical projects costing between $1,000 and $10,000. More extensive or challenging leveling jobs tend to be at the higher end of this range.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
